- We are seeking an experienced Program Director to provide interim leadership for a large permanent supportive housing program in the Bronx.
- This is an excellent opportunity for an experienced supportive housing, residential services, or behavioral health leader who can step into an established program, lead a multidisciplinary team, and ensure continuity of operations during a five-month leave coverage.
- The program is a 255-unit residential community, including approximately 153 supportive housing residents and 102 affordable housing units.
The supportive housing population includes individuals with histories of homelessness, severe mental illness, substance use, and HIV/AIDS-related service needs.
What You'll Lead:
- As Program Director, you will have overall responsibility for program operations, staff leadership, resident services, compliance, and crisis management.
- You will work alongside an existing Assistant Director and oversee a team that includes Case Managers, a Senior Case Manager, Resident Managers, administrative staff, and other operational personnel.
Key Responsibilities Include:
- Provide day-to-day leadership and oversight of the supportive housing program
- Lead, support, and supervise multidisciplinary residential and case management teams
- Oversee clinical, administrative, residential, and building-related program operations
- Ensure residents receive appropriate supportive case management services
- Manage resident concerns, escalations, and complex behavioral health situations
- Provide leadership during crises using strong de-escalation and conflict-resolution skills
- Oversee intake and occupancy efforts and support the program in maintaining capacity
- Ensure compliance with applicable HASA, ESSHI, and other contractual and performance requirements
- Monitor program budgets, contracts, documentation, and reporting
- Conduct internal audits and quality assurance reviews
- Oversee unit inspections and other residential compliance requirements
- Facilitate staff, clinical, and resident/community meetings
- Provide staff training related to harm reduction, substance use, mental health, and crisis response
- Maintain productive relationships with community partners, agencies, residents, families, and other stakeholders
- Complete required program and funder reporting

Qualifications:
- Bachelor's degree in Social Work, Psychology, Human Services, or a related field required
- Master's degree and/or professional licensure preferred, but not required
- At least 5 years of relevant experience working with populations impacted by homelessness, severe mental illness, substance use, HIV/AIDS, or other complex behavioral health needs
- Demonstrated experience leading and supervising staff
- Prior supportive housing, residential behavioral health, or residential services experience strongly preferred
- Experience managing complex resident situations, crises, and de-escalation
- Strong understanding of case management and person-centered services
- Experience with program compliance, documentation, audits, inspections, and/or government-funded programs
- HASA and/or ESSHI experience is highly desirable
- Strong judgment, communication, organization, and conflict-resolution skills
- Ability to communicate effectively with staff, residents, families, community members, and external partners
- Comfortable stepping into an established team and providing immediate leadership and stability
